    tough year here in northern MO where I have a place. Turkey numbers were meh and wasn't ever a lot of sustained gobbling. Just few in morning and then shut up. were in wierd place where early in season were still having jakes hanging with gobblers and having little dominance pecking but not classic strutting with the girls. With some real weakness this year couldn't do what I normally do run the ridges and chase. had to just do a little stroll and meander and listen but mostly turned into bird watching with no action. Oh well I murdered the crappie so there is that! Is what I love about turkey time, if they are gobbling and coming to the calls you hunt, if not the crappie are sure entertaining!
